What is Hematocrit?
Hematocrit, often abbreviated as HCT, is a measure of how much space red blood cells occupy in your cat’s bloodstream. It’s expressed as a percentage and gives us an idea of the concentration of these cells within the total volume of blood. In cats, hematocrit plays a crucial role in oxygen transport throughout the body. Red blood cells carry hemoglobin, which binds to oxygen and delivers it to tissues and organs.
When your cat’s hematocrit is measured during a routine check-up or when there are signs of illness, it helps veterinarians understand if there’s an adequate number of red blood cells circulating in the body. A normal hematocrit ensures that enough oxygen reaches all parts of the body to support vital functions and overall health.
Understanding your cat’s hematocrit is important because changes can indicate underlying issues such as dehydration, anemia, or polycythemia (an excess of red blood cells). These conditions affect how efficiently oxygen is delivered throughout the body. For example, a low hematocrit might suggest that your cat isn’t producing enough red blood cells due to nutritional deficiencies or chronic diseases like feline kidney disease.
Dehydration can cause an increase in hematocrit levels because there’s less fluid volume in the bloodstream relative to the number of red blood cells. This concentration effect can lead to a falsely elevated reading, which may not accurately reflect your cat’s true condition without considering other clinical signs and laboratory findings.
In contrast, conditions like severe bleeding or chronic anemia will result in a lower hematocrit value. Chronic kidney disease might also cause low hematocrit levels due to reduced erythropoietin production, a hormone that stimulates red blood cell formation. Monitoring changes over time can help identify trends and guide treatment decisions.
It’s important for cat owners to understand that while hematocrit is a valuable diagnostic tool, it should be interpreted alongside other clinical data such as complete blood counts (CBC), biochemistry profiles, and physical examination findings. This comprehensive approach ensures accurate diagnosis and appropriate management of your pet’s health issues.

What Causes Abnormal Hematocrit Levels?
The hematocrit (HCT) is a measure of the proportion of blood volume occupied by red blood cells. In cats, an HCT outside the normal range of 31-48% can indicate various health issues. A high hematocrit typically reflects polycythemia or relative concentration due to dehydration, while a low hematocrit usually indicates anemia.
High hematocrit levels in cats are often associated with conditions that lead to blood thickening or volume reduction. Primary polycythemia is one such condition where the bone marrow produces too many red blood cells, leading to increased HCT. This excessive production can be a result of chronic hypoxia (low oxygen levels) which stimulates erythropoietin production excessively. Dehydration can also cause a relative increase in hematocrit as fluid loss concentrates the blood without changing the actual number of red blood cells. In clinical settings, dehydration is often diagnosed through physical examination findings such as dry gums and reduced skin elasticity.
Conversely, low hematocrit levels suggest anemia, which is characterized by a decrease in the number or volume of circulating red blood cells. This could be due to various causes such as chronic kidney disease (CKD), where erythropoietin production is reduced; nutritional deficiencies like iron deficiency anemia; or conditions that cause excessive destruction of red blood cells, such as hemolytic anemia. Chronic kidney disease can lead to a decrease in the hormone erythropoietin, which stimulates red blood cell production. As a result, cats with CKD often exhibit signs such as increased urination and thirst, weight loss, poor coat condition, and lethargy.
Iron deficiency anemia is another common cause of low hematocrit levels in cats. This type of anemia occurs when there isn’t enough iron available for the body to produce hemoglobin, which carries oxygen in red blood cells. Cats may develop this form of anemia due to poor diet or chronic gastrointestinal bleeding. Symptoms can include weakness, pale gums, and reduced appetite.
Hemolytic anemia is a condition where red blood cells are destroyed faster than they can be produced. This rapid destruction leads to a significant drop in hematocrit levels. Hemolytic anemia may occur due to autoimmune disorders or exposure to toxins that damage red blood cells. Clinical signs of hemolytic anemia include jaundice, dark urine, and lethargy.
| Cause | Mechanism | Typical Signs |
|---|---|---|
| Primary polycythemia | Excessive production of red blood cells by the bone marrow. | Reduced appetite, lethargy, weight loss. |
| Dehydration | Fluid loss concentrates the blood without changing red cell count. | Dry gums, reduced skin elasticity, increased thirst. |
| Chronic kidney disease (CKD) | Reduced erythropoietin production leads to decreased red blood cell count. | Increased urination, thirst, weight loss, poor coat condition. |
| Iron deficiency anemia | Insufficient iron for hemoglobin synthesis reduces red blood cell production. | Weakness, pale gums, reduced appetite. |
| Hemolytic anemia | Excessive destruction of red blood cells leads to a rapid drop in their count. | Jaundice, dark urine, lethargy. |
How Does Hematocrit Compare to Other Blood Parameters?

Hematocrit, often abbreviated as HCT, is a measure of the proportion of red blood cells (RBCs) in your cat’s bloodstream. It complements other blood parameters like RBC count and hemoglobin concentration to give a comprehensive picture of your pet’s health. When hematocrit levels are high or low, it typically indicates an underlying condition affecting these components.
For instance, if the hematocrit is above the reference range (31-48%), this could be due to dehydration, which concentrates the blood by reducing fluid volume without changing RBC numbers significantly. Alternatively, polycythemia—a condition where there are too many red blood cells—can also elevate hematocrit levels. On the other hand, a low hematocrit suggests anemia, meaning your cat has fewer or smaller red blood cells than normal.
When interpreting hematocrit alongside RBC count and hemoglobin concentration, it’s important to consider these parameters together. For example, if both HCT and RBC are elevated but hemoglobin is within the reference range (10.9-15.7 g/dL), this might suggest a relative increase in blood volume due to dehydration rather than an absolute polycythemia. Conversely, if all three—hematocrit, RBC count, and hemoglobin—are low, it strongly indicates anemia.
Each of these parameters provides unique insights into your cat’s health status:
- Hematocrit (31-48%): Measures the volume percentage of RBCs in blood, indicating hydration status or red cell mass. It is particularly useful when assessing dehydration or conditions like polycythemia and anemia.
- Red Blood Cell Count (6.9-10.1 x10^6/uL): Counts the actual number of RBCs, providing a direct measure of red cell production. This parameter is crucial for evaluating bone marrow function or chronic blood loss.
- Hemoglobin Concentration (10.9-15.7 g/dL): Measures the amount of hemoglobin, the oxygen-carrying protein in RBCs. It helps assess oxygen-carrying capacity and nutritional status, particularly concerning iron levels.
